The United States (US) Food Dehydrators Market was estimated at USD 174 Million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 205 Million by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 2.4% from 2026 to 2032. This growth trajectory is fueled by increasing consumer interest in healthy snacking alternatives and a surge in home food preservation methods. As consumers prioritize retaining nutritional value in their food while minimizing waste, the appeal of food dehydrators continues to expand.

Despite the positive growth outlook, several constraints are affecting the US Food Dehydrators Market. Increasing competition from alternative food preservation methods, such as freezing and canning, poses a challenge, as these options may be perceived as more convenient or cost-effective. Additionally, a significant portion of the consumer base remains unaware of the benefits of dehydrated foods, which hinders broader adoption. Price sensitivity also plays a role, as high-quality dehydrators can be a considerable investment, potentially limiting access for some consumers. Lastly, sustainability concerns regarding energy consumption and regulatory compliance for food safety further complicate the market landscape.

The US Food Dehydrators Market operates under the scrutiny of various government policies that prioritize food safety and quality. The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) plays a crucial role in regulating food processing methods, including dehydration, ensuring that products adhere to safety standards. Furthermore, the Department of Agriculture (USDA) provides guidelines regarding food preservation methods, which influence the design and functionality of dehydrators. Compliance with energy efficiency standards also remains important, fostering a market environment that aligns with broader sustainability goals.
